Abstract

Trigeminal neuralgia (TN) is a chronic pain disorder characterized by sudden, severe facial pain, significantly affecting patients' quality of life. First-line treatment options, such as carbamazepine, often have adverse effects, leading to the need for alternative therapies. Gabapentin, an anticonvulsant with neuromodulatory properties, has emerged as a promising treatment due to its ability to modulate calcium channels and reduce neuronal excitability. Understanding its mechanism of action and therapeutic potential is essential for optimizing TN management
